#e52997 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#e52997 is composed of 89.8% red, 16.1% green and 59.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 82.1% magenta, 34.1% yellow and 10.2% black. It has a hue angle of 324.9 degrees, a saturation of 78.3% and a lightness of 52.9%. #e52997 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ff52ff with #cb002f. Closest websafe color is: #cc3399.

#e52997 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#e52997 has RGB values of R:229, G:41, B:151 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.82, Y:0.34, K:0.1. Its decimal value is 15018391.

Hex triplet e52997 #e52997
RGB Decimal 229, 41, 151 rgb(229,41,151)
RGB Percent 89.8, 16.1, 59.2 rgb(89.8%,16.1%,59.2%)
CMYK 0, 82, 34, 10
HSL 324.9°, 78.3, 52.9 hsl(324.9,78.3%,52.9%)
HSV (or HSB) 324.9°, 82.1, 89.8
Web Safe cc3399 #cc3399
CIE-LAB 52.378, 75.834, -13.951
XYZ 38.693, 20.482, 31.192
xyY 0.428, 0.227, 20.482
CIE-LCH 52.378, 77.107, 349.576
CIE-LUV 52.378, 105.072, -33.303
Hunter-Lab 45.257, 73.409, -9.184
Binary 11100101, 00101001, 10010111

Shades and Tints of #e52997

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0d0208 is the darkest color, while #fffbfd is the lightest one.
